We are grateful

During these extraordinary times, it’s very important that we take a moment to look at the things we are grateful for. One of the biggest things is the work that our NHS staff are doing for our country. Last Thursday we all came together to clap and cheer to thank them for the hard work and dedication they give to us all. It was a really uplifting feeling seeing everyone come out and thank them. I also read earlier this week that the NHS has received over 750,000 applications for volunteers to support local communities which is fantastic and gives everyone a sense of support and comfort, especially the more vulnerable people in our communities.

But it’s not just the NHS we need to thank. These unusual times have highlighted so many workers that we should be very grateful towards, from delivery drivers and shop workers, to carers, the police, teachers and so many others that have helped keep everyone safe and fed and are basically keeping the country running while we’re all forced to self isolate.
